pavenis AT lanet DOT lv schrieb:


> Some time ago it was written that GPC-2.0 is now for "masohists and

> archeologists" only. When I built DJGPP port of egcs-1.1.2 (which
> now is in directory v2gnu/egcs in DJGPP distribution) I included also
> 19990118 beta version of GPC which should be stable enough (and
> have many new features). I suggest trying it instead of outdated GPC-
> 2.0. You also need to install gcce112b.zip and gpce112b.zip to use
> Pascal. Don't ask me for  much details about GPC.
>
> Perhaps GPC mailing list would be better place. See
>         http://agnes.dida.physik.uni-essen.de/~gnu-pascal/
> for more info
>
> Andris

Thank you for the hint!
'GPC 19990118 beta'  works fine with my Borland-Pascal(5.0) source with almost
no changes to it.
